Evelyn Louiza Balch passed away peacefully on June 13, 2026, at the age of 93. Born on January 10, 1933, in Stoutland, Missouri, to Fred and Floy Brown, Evelyn lived a life of faith, kindness, and devotion to her family. She was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, sister, and friend, and her warmth, sweetness, and calm presence touched everyone who knew her.
She is survived by her son, Dr. Hez Balch, and his wife, Bonnie, of Graham, Texas; her daughter, Lisa Ward, and her husband, Rob, of Southlake, Texas; her daughter-in-law, Mary Balch, of Springfield, Missouri; her grandchildren, Eric Balch and his wife, Jennifer; Jennifer Balch-Lopez and her husband, Andres; Holly Balch and her husband, Ben Brownlow; Dr. Nicholas Ward and his fiancée, Dr. Megan Meyer; Dr. Paige Ward- Guella and her husband, Christian; and Mitchell Ward; as well as her three great- grandchildren, Catalina Lopez, Clint Lopez, and Grace Guella.
She was preceded in death by her beloved husband of 56 years, Emmet Hezekiah Balch Jr., and her son, Brian Peyton Balch.
Evelyn enjoyed playing and watching golf and was a member of Ridglea Country Club for more than 40 years. She found great joy in spending time with her family, and her gentle spirit, quiet strength, wisdom, and unconditional love will be remembered always. We are grateful for the love, guidance, and example she shared throughout her life. Her legacy lives on through her family and all whose lives she touched. She will be deeply missed, forever loved, and always remembered.
